Another situation we have, he pushes. I advance. I'm directly over. I'm working here and he starts to come towards me. I can pull my leg on the other side here and do a triangle choke. Go ahead. For this particular one when we enter into the triangle choke, a lot of times he feels the pressure down, that I'm holding his body down. I don't want him to come towards me. So when he feels that release it kind of encourages him to come in this direction to try to escape. So, as I pull off he comes in, and this is a triangle choke, choking him with my leg on this side of his neck, and his own shoulder on the other side of his neck. Once again this is Karun.
